Permian Resources (NYSE: PR) is currently seeking a Business Analyst to join our team in Midland, TX. This position is crucial for providing application support across multiple business units, ensuring that our operations run smoothly and efficiently. The Business Analyst will report directly to the Applications Manager and will be responsible for leading and coordinating project activities, as well as routine application support. The ideal candidate will possess strong technical and organizational skills, enabling effective collaboration and communication throughout the organization. In this role, the Business Analyst will work closely with key stakeholders in both the IT department and the Operations business community, which includes areas such as Drilling, Completions, Facilities, and Equipment. The successful candidate will also collaborate with vendors to log software defects, manage enhancement requests, and oversee upgrade and hot fix testing and deployments. A significant part of the role involves working in tandem with the IT Infrastructure team to ensure seamless application installations and upgrades. The Business Analyst will conduct thorough analyses and evaluations of existing or proposed systems, ensuring that they align with business processes and requirements. This includes maintaining back-end system configurations and implementing updates to support evolving business processes. The candidate will be expected to possess expertise in the business units they support, as well as a solid understanding of the IT organization's systems and capabilities. Additionally, the Business Analyst will collaborate in the design and automation of business processes and contribute to the creation of comprehensive documentation for new technology implementations. They will be responsible for translating high-level business requirements into functional and technical specifications for the IT organization, managing and communicating any changes to these specifications as necessary. Providing end-user support and training will also be a key responsibility, ensuring smooth adoption and utilization of applications and solutions.
